May 15, 2007 at 12:25 PM I've been sitting next to Emily Mortimer at Starbucks for the past hour. Since I thought it would be rude to take a picture of her with my computer like I did with bloated Harry, I instead took a picture of her coffee, which she left on the table when she left. Here it is:

Emily has been in many films, including Notting Hill, The Pink Panther and Match Point, in which she played Jonathan Rhys Meyer's wife.

She also played a love interest of Alec "You are a rude, thoughtless little pig" Baldwin in a few episode of "30 Rock."
